Stunning Outdoor Deck Ceiling Ideas for Maximum Style

When you redesign an outdoor living space, the focus often lands squarely on the floor and walls. However, the surface directly overhead can completely define the atmosphere of your deck. An outdoor deck ceiling is more than just a protective layer; it is the anchor for style, comfort, and function. From intimate cocoons to expansive entertaining zones, the right ceiling ideas transform a simple patio into a finished room.

Understanding the Purpose of a Deck Ceiling

The primary role of any deck ceiling is protection against the elements. It shields you from direct sunlight, unexpected rain, and unwanted pests. Yet, protection is just the baseline. A well-designed ceiling contributes significantly to the structural integrity and energy efficiency of your outdoor area. It can insulate against extreme heat or cold, creating a more comfortable environment regardless of the weather forecast. Ultimately, the ceiling establishes the ceiling height, which dictates the sense of openness or privacy you experience while relaxing outside.

Material Choices for Durability and Style

Selecting the right material is the most critical decision for your outdoor ceiling. You need something that withstands moisture, UV rays, and temperature fluctuations without sacrificing aesthetics. The market offers a diverse range of options, each with distinct benefits. Choosing the correct one ensures your ceiling remains beautiful and functional for years to come.

Common Materials Compared

Material Key Benefit Best For
Treated Wood Natural warmth and classic look Traditional or rustic themes
Vinyl Soffits Low maintenance and moisture resistance Humid climates and budget projects
Aluminum Panels Sleek modern aesthetic and extreme durability Contemporary designs and coastal areas
Cedar Shingles Rich texture and natural insect resistance High-end luxury and specific architectural styles

Design Themes to Inspire Your Project

The visual style of your ceiling sets the tone for the entire outdoor experience. Whether you prefer a cozy retreat or a sophisticated lounge, there is a design philosophy that matches your vision. Exploring these themes helps narrow down material and color choices before you begin the installation process.

Embracing Natural Light

If your deck is shaded by trees or surrounded by high walls, maximizing light is essential. Consider skipping solid panels altogether in favor of slatted designs or strategically placed openings. This approach creates a dappled effect reminiscent of a forest canopy, adding drama without making the space feel closed off. You can achieve this with lattice work or by using thin, spaced-out boards.

Modern Minimalism

For a clean and sophisticated look, modern minimalism relies on straight lines and monochromatic palettes. Aluminum ceiling panels with a subtle grain or a bold matte black finish provide a sleek contrast to light wood floors. The lack of ornate details keeps the focus on the view, making the space feel larger and more airy. This style pairs perfectly with outdoor heaters and geometric furniture.

Adding Comfort with Acoustic Solutions

Sound plays a huge but often overlooked role in outdoor comfort. Hard surfaces like concrete floors and metal furniture can turn your peaceful retreat into a noisy echo chamber. Integrating acoustic elements into your ceiling design immediately softens the environment. This is particularly important if you live in a suburban area or near busy streets.

Textured ceiling treatments, fabric baffles, or even dense wooden slats absorb ambient noise. By reducing the reflection of sound, you create a quieter atmosphere where conversation flows naturally. This allows you to enjoy music or the quiet hum of nature without distraction, significantly enhancing the usability of the space.

Integrating Technology and Lighting

To truly elevate your outdoor deck, integrate smart technology directly into the ceiling structure. Recessed lighting is the most popular option, providing ambient glow without cluttering the space. For versatility, combine warm white lights for dinner parties with cooler tones for late-night reading. Additionally, incorporating ceiling fans or misting systems turns your deck into a year-round sanctuary.

Lighting choice also affects the perceived color of the ceiling. Soft, warm LEDs can enhance the richness of wood tones, while cooler spots might highlight the sleekness of metal. Thoughtful illumination ensures the ceiling feels like a cohesive part of the design rather than a practical afterthought.
